Suggested enhancements for "configuration":

configuration (n) -- (electronics) A particular set of values for customizable variables for a hardware or software component that adapt that component for a particular use. Also the process of customizing the settings for an application.

configure (v) -- (electronics) To set the customizable variables for a hardware or software component to adapt that component for a particular use.

For example, movable shorting bars are sometimes used to set the address or data rate on a modem. The particular placement of all the shorting bars for a specific application is its configuration. A technician establishes the correct position by configuring the component.
